In-Depth Look at the Itinerary
Starting Point: Koh Samui
The adventure begins early, with pickup from various Koh Samui locations including Lamai, Chaweng, Bophut, Maenam, and more. The tour kicks off around 8:00 am, giving you a full day to explore.
The first stop is Ko Samui’s emerald lake, Talay Nai. Here, you’ll get a chance to see this striking natural feature, which offers spectacular views perfect for photos. Reviewers mention that this stop gives a real sense of the island’s natural beauty—something we love about Thailand’s scenic spots. The admission fee is included, so no surprises there.
Kayaking Around Ko Mae Ko
Next, you head to Ko Mae Ko, often described as a “sea-filled” island with excellent kayaking opportunities. Reviewers appreciated the free kayaking gear and the chance to explore at their own pace. It’s a relaxing break with plenty of chances to enjoy the sea’s calm waters and capture some great shots.
Snorkeling at Ko Wua Ta Lap
The third stop takes you to Ko Wua Ta Lap, where snorkeling is the main activity. The clear waters and abundant marine life make this a highlight for many. One reviewer noted that they loved meeting marine creatures during their swim, and the fact that snorkeling gear is provided makes it accessible even for beginners.

The Main Event: Mu Ko Ang Thong National Park
The highlight of the day is the two-hour exploration in the marine park itself. You can choose to kayak around the islands or hike up to a panoramic viewpoint that offers sweeping vistas of all 42 islands within the park. According to reviews, this hike isn’t for the faint-hearted, but the views from the top are “absolutely worth the effort.” Some mention that climbing the peak is a bit challenging but a rewarding experience.
The park’s beaches are inviting, and many travelers spend their time swimming, sunbathing, or simply relaxing on the white sands. The inclusion of a buffet lunch, with soft drinks, keeps everyone fueled during this busy time of the day.
The Blue Lagoon and Final Relaxation
The last stop at the Blue Lagoon allows for swimming and sunbathing, giving you a chance to unwind before heading back. The tranquil water and beautiful surroundings make it a perfect spot for a final dip.

Pricing and Value
Considering the price point of about $66.93 per person, this tour offers decent value, especially with multiple activities included. The price covers the transportation, lunch, snorkeling gear, and park entrance fees, which would add up if paid separately.
However, do keep in mind the additional costs: a mandatory national park fee (300THB per adult, 150THB per child) and optional transfers to areas outside the main pickup zones for an extra 700 Baht per person. These can increase the overall expense slightly but are typical for such excursions.
Tour Duration and Group Size
The total length is approximately 7 to 8 hours, making it a full-day adventure. The maximum group size of 45 travelers means it’s lively but not overcrowded, according to reviews that mention plenty of personal space on the boat and during stops.

Practical Information: What You Need to Know
- Meeting point is usually early morning, around 8:00 am, with pickup offered from key locations.
- The tour operates best in good weather; poor weather may result in cancellations with options for rescheduling or full refunds.
- Travelers should be aware of the minimum group size (10 people) for the tour to run.
- The tour is suitable for most travelers but not recommended for pregnant women or individuals with certain health conditions (high blood pressure, heart, or bone diseases).
- Children aged 4-10 are eligible for child tickets.
- The total tour time includes transfers, so plan your day accordingly.
- Not suitable for cruise ship arrivals or large boats.
